How To Fix /SAPAPO/CLP204 - User &1 not yet assigned to a transportation RFQ


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/SAPAPO/CLP -

  • Message number: 204

  • Message text: User &1 not yet assigned to a transportation RFQ

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/SAPAPO/CLP204 - User &1 not yet assigned to a transportation RFQ ?

    The SAP error message /SAPAPO/CLP204 User &1 not yet assigned to a transportation RFQ typically occurs in the context of SAP Advanced Planning and Optimization (APO) when a user attempts to access or perform actions related to a transportation request for quotation (RFQ) that they are not authorized to handle. This can happen for various reasons, including user role assignments, system configuration, or data integrity issues.

    Cause:

    1. User Role Assignment: The user attempting to access the RFQ may not have been assigned the necessary roles or authorizations to view or manage the transportation RFQ.
    2. Incomplete Data: The RFQ may not have been fully set up or may be missing necessary assignments, leading to the system not recognizing the user as authorized.
    3. System Configuration: There may be configuration settings in the SAP system that restrict access based on user profiles or organizational units.

    Solution:

    1. Check User Roles:

      • Verify that the user has the appropriate roles assigned in the SAP system. This can be done by checking the user profile in transaction SU01 or PFCG.
      •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to access transportation RFQs.
    2. Assign User to RFQ:

      • If the user is not assigned to the specific RFQ, you may need to assign them. This can typically be done in the RFQ management area of the SAP system.
      • Ensure that the user is included in the relevant organizational units or groups that have access to the RFQ.
    3. Review RFQ Setup:

      • Check the configuration of the RFQ to ensure that it is complete and that all necessary assignments are made.
      • Ensure that the RFQ is active and not in a status that would prevent access.
